Understand Your Brand Identity

The first step is to clearly define your brand identity. Consider your target audience, your core message, and the tone you want to set. Are you aiming for a formal, academic style or a more casual, engaging tone? Your brand identity will influence the language, visuals, and overall style of your intros.

Develop a Standard Intro Template

Create a template that you can use for all your introductions. This might include a consistent opening sentence, a brief overview of the topic, and a call to action or a question to engage your audience. Using a template ensures that each intro aligns with your overall style and saves time during content creation.

Elements of an Effective Intro

  • Hook: Capture attention with an interesting fact or question.
  • Context: Briefly introduce the topic and its importance.
  • Thesis Statement: Clearly state what the article will cover.
  • Engagement: Pose a question or prompt to encourage reader interaction.

Maintain Visual Consistency

Use consistent formatting for your intros, such as similar font styles, sizes, and colors. Incorporate branding elements like logos or color schemes to make your intros instantly recognizable. Visual consistency reinforces your professional image and helps establish a cohesive portfolio.

Review and Refine Regularly

Periodically review your intros to ensure they still reflect your brand and resonate with your audience. Gather feedback from peers or mentors and make adjustments as needed. Refining your style over time will strengthen your portfolio’s overall effectiveness.
